Cong blames MNF for encouraging militancy
Aizawl, Jan 11 (UNI) The Mizoram Congress today accused the ruling Mizo National Front (MNF) government of encouraging militancy in the state.
MPCC president Lal Thanhawla alleged that a new militant oufit is being formed in Tripura with refugees from Mizoram and another insurgent groups.
He said the new outfit, Bru Liberation Army (BLA), had started collecting arms from other outfits of the northeast, based in Tripura refugee camps.
He said, '' Mizoram government has offered a rehabilitation package of Rs 80,000 to each Bru insurgent in October 2006 when 809 Bru militants surrendered, which is a good reason for Bru youths to go undergound''.
''Bru's have not given up their dream of making a homeland out of western parts of Mizoram and eastern parts of Tripura and prefer to remain in Tripura and make money through insurgency,'' Mr Lal Thanhawla said.
